The Origins of Slot Games
The first slot machine, the Liberty Bell, was invented in the late 1800s. Players would pull a lever to spin three reels with symbols like bells, fruits, or numbers. The simplicity of the design and the thrill of instant payouts made it wildly popular.
Over time, mechanical reels gave way to electronic and video slots, allowing for multiple paylines, bonus rounds, and enhanced graphics. This shift transformed slots from simple gambling devices into interactive forms of entertainment.

Technology Behind Slots
Modern slot games are powered by Random Number Generators (RNGs) to ensure fairness and unpredictability. High-quality graphics, animations, and sound effects create an immersive experience. Mobile optimization allows seamless play on smartphones and tablets, while online casinos provide access to thousands of game options.
Emerging technologies such as virtual reality (VR), augmented reality (AR), and artificial intelligence (AI) are expected to shape the future of slot gaming, offering more personalized and interactive experiences.
